How are Picoliters Measured?
Measuring picoliter volumes requires specialized equipment.
Pipettes
capable of dispensing picoliter volumes, microfluidic devices, and
automated liquid handlers
are commonly used. These tools ensure accuracy and reproducibility in experiments involving minute volumes.
